Lovage (Levisticum officinale)

from $9.00

Latin name: Levisticum officinale
Plant Family: Carrot Parsley (Apiaceae)
Lifespan: Perennial
Origin: Europe
Growing: Prefers full sun with well drained and rich soil. Very easy to grow. Can exceed 8 feet in height.
Edibility: The stalks, stems and leaves are eaten similar to celery. A great potherb for soups.
Medicinal uses: Used for the treatment of colic and bronchitis. Also a great herb for the digestive system.
Permaculture Uses: Great pollinator since it’s in the carrot parsley family. Also one of the most resilient and productive food crops we have in the garden.
